我正在尝试减少elf文件中的部分数量, 有许多部分名为.text._Z~和.rodata._Z~,我尝试使用--remove-section但没有任何结果。
[1] .text PROGBITS 4010000 80 19b3cb4 0 AX 0 0 128
[2] .text._ZN7HalMmio PROGBITS 059c3cb4 19b3d34 00002c 0 AX 0 0 4
[3] .text._ZN7HalMmio PROGBITS 059c3ce0 19b3d60 24 0 AX 0 0 4
[4] .text._ZN7HalMmio PROGBITS 059c3d04 19b3d84 24 0 AX 0 0 4
[5] .text._ZN7HalMmio PROGBITS 059c3d28 19b3da8 00002c 0 AX 0 0 4
[6] .text._ZN24Extern PROGBITS 059c3d54 19b3dd4 44 0 AX 0 0 4
我需要将所有这些部分合并到单个部分.text
。
答案 0 :(得分:0)
我需要将所有这些部分合并到单个部分.text
中
不,你没有。如果您成功完成此操作,最终的可执行文件将无法链接。
您需要做的是编辑您的问题,并以提供您实际想要实现的目标的详细信息的方式提出问题。